CNY to AUD in 2016
Monthly average Chinese Yuan/Australian Dollar exchange rates in 2016, with the year’s high, low and change.
1 Chinese Yuan in Australian Dollar, mid-market. 2016 opened at 0.21280 and closed at 0.19939.

CNY to AUD by Month, 2016
Monthly average, high and low mid-market rates for 1 Chinese Yuan in Australian Dollar during 2016.
| Month | Average | High | Low |
|---|---|---|---|
| January 2016 | 0.21724 | 0.22177 | 0.21280 |
| February 2016 | 0.21409 | 0.21756 | 0.21096 |
| March 2016 | 0.20528 | 0.21334 | 0.20127 |
| April 2016 | 0.20149 | 0.20524 | 0.19716 |
| May 2016 | 0.20933 | 0.21300 | 0.20190 |
| June 2016 | 0.20498 | 0.21070 | 0.20097 |
| July 2016 | 0.19881 | 0.20083 | 0.19552 |
| August 2016 | 0.19708 | 0.19924 | 0.19483 |
| September 2016 | 0.19738 | 0.20058 | 0.19443 |
| October 2016 | 0.19501 | 0.19787 | 0.19228 |
| November 2016 | 0.19398 | 0.19680 | 0.19130 |
| December 2016 | 0.19672 | 0.20076 | 0.19289 |
Source: European Central Bank euro foreign exchange reference rates. Averages are over trading days.
CNY/AUD in 2016: key facts
In 2016, 1 Chinese Yuan was worth 0.20250 AUD on average. The pair opened 2016 at 0.21280 and closed at 0.19939 — a change of −6.30%. The 2016 high was 0.22177 AUD and the low was 0.19130 AUD, based on 257 trading days of European Central Bank euro foreign exchange reference rates.
January had 2016’s highest monthly average at 0.21724 AUD per CNY; November had the lowest, at 0.19398 AUD.
